Stainless Steel Liner Installation

Hillsdale’s historic fieldstone chimneys were built for open hearths, not modern heating appliances. A stainless steel liner from DuraFlex creates a sealed, correctly-sized flue path inside your existing masonry, containing combustion byproducts and protecting the surrounding stonework from heat transfer and acidic condensation. For the farmhouses we see along Route 22 with cracked original clay flues, this is often the only way to burn safely without a full teardown. We size every liner to the appliance, not the chimney, and we use only professional-grade materials - no builder-grade substitutes that’ll fail in five seasons of Hillsdale’s freeze-thaw cycles.

Flexible Liner Solutions

Offset flues are common in Hillsdale’s 18th- and 19th-century Colonial farmhouses - the chimney shifts direction somewhere between the smoke chamber and the top, a quirk of hand-built construction that rigid liners can’t navigate. Our flexible liner installations use DuraFlex or HeatShield products engineered to bend through offsets while maintaining full structural integrity. This matters in Hillsdale more than in newer towns because so many chimneys here were modified piecemeal over decades, with partial relinings that left irregular dimensions and hidden debris traps. We run a Level-2 camera inspection first. You see the photos. We explain what we found in plain English. Then we recommend the right flexible solution.

Liner Replacement

When glazed creosote has bonded to deteriorated clay tiles, or when an old liner has spalled, cracked, or shifted out of alignment, cleaning becomes ineffective and fire risk climbs fast. In Hillsdale, this scenario is especially common in second-home chimneys that burn intermittently - the creosote layer bakes hard during each intense weekend session, building up faster than in a daily-use system. Liner replacement removes the compromised material and installs a new, correctly-sized stainless steel system. Most Hillsdale replacements we do run $2,800-$4,500 for a single-flue installation, completed in one day with no surprises on the bill.

Partial Rebuild

Not every failing chimney needs to come down. When the crown is eroded, the top courses are spalling, or the flue has separated from the surrounding masonry but the lower structure is sound, a partial rebuild restores integrity without the cost of full reconstruction. Common Chimney Liner & Rebuild Problems We See in Hillsdale Homes

  • Glazed creosote from intermittent winter burns bonds to deteriorated clay tiles, making cleaning ineffective and increasing fire risk until the liner is replaced. This is the signature failure mode of Hillsdale’s second-home market. Weekend owners fire up neglected stoves after weeks of vacancy, and the intense heat flash-bakes creosote into a hard, tar-like glaze that standard brushing won’t remove. Once it penetrates cracked clay tiles, the chimney needs a stainless steel reline.
  • Animal nests built during long summer vacancies block flues entirely, causing smoke to spill into living spaces when owners light the first fire without inspection. Chimney swifts, raccoons, and squirrels find unmaintained flues irresistible. A technician arriving in October for a pre-season cleaning must always inspect for active nests or debris blockages before any burn attempt - this is non-negotiable safety protocol in Hillsdale’s vacation-home market.
  • Offset flues in Colonial farmhouses trap debris and cannot be properly cleaned without camera inspection, leading to hidden blockages that only surface during a full reline. The hand-laid masonry of Hillsdale’s 18th- and 19th-century housing stock includes flue paths that shift direction mid-chimney. Without a Level-2 camera inspection, these offsets hide creosote buildup, mortar debris, and nesting material that a standard brush pass will miss entirely.
  • Freeze-thaw crown erosion accelerates mortar deterioration at elevation, requiring partial rebuild before water intrusion compromises the full structure. Hillsdale’s position in the Taconic Hills means more freeze-thaw cycles than lower-elevation towns. A cracked crown that goes unrepaired through winter allows water into the masonry, which expands when frozen and spalls brick or stone from the inside out.

Pricing for Chimney Liner & Rebuild in Hillsdale, NY

Here’s what Hillsdale homeowners can expect. A stainless steel liner installation for a single-flue system typically runs $2,800-$4,500. Flexible liner solutions for offset chimneys range $3,200-$5,200 depending on length and complexity. Liner repair or spot patching with HeatShield starts around $1,800-$2,800. Partial rebuilds - crown, top courses, or smoke chamber - generally fall between $3,500-$6,800. Full chimney rebuilds are quoted individually after inspection, but most Hillsdale partial rebuilds keep costs well below full reconstruction.

What moves the number? Flue count, accessibility (steep roof pitches are common on Hillsdale farmhouses), whether we need to remove an existing damaged liner first, and the condition of surrounding masonry.
